Flitto (Korean: 플리토) is a crowdsourcing translation platform where users can request or provide translations. Users are also able to read various online content in their native languages. The service supports text, image, and voice translations, and 1:1 translation in 25 different languages. Flitto's current user estimate is 5+ million and is being used in 170 countries, with about 300K translations submitted daily. Flitto was incorporated on September 1, 2012, by founder Simon Lee along with co-founders Dan Kang and Jin Kim. The company was selected as the first Asian company to join SpringBoard incubation program in London (now Techstars London) the same year. Flitto's first official office was located at MARU180, a start-up center, located in Yeoksam-dong, Seoul. Its current office is located in Samseong-dong, Seoul. More information...
